Task Manager has been disabled by the Administrator

task managerEnabling Task Manager from the Run Menu

Go to Start menu

–>Run

copy and paste the following and press OK.

REG add HKCUSoftwareMicrosoftWindowsCurrentVersionPoliciesSystem /v DisableTaskMgr /t REG_DWORD /d 0 /f

Enabling Task Manager from Group Policy Editor

1. Go to “Start” -> “Run” -> Write “Gpedit.msc” and press on “Enter” button.

2. Navigate to “User Configuration” -> “Administrative Templates” -> “System” -> “Ctrl+Alt+Del Options”

3. In the right side of the screen verity that “Remove Task Manager”" option set to “Disable” or “Not Configured”.

4. Close “Gpedit.msc” MMC.

5. Go to “Start” -> “Run” -> Write “gpupdate /force” and press on “Enter” button.
